To further evaluate the role of CRH in both neuroendocrine and behavioral functions, a mammalian model of CRH deficiency has been generated by targeted mutation in embryonic stem cells (Mugha et al. 1995). CRH-deficient mice reveal a fetal glucocorticoid requirement for lung maturation. Postnatally, they display marked glucocorticoid deficiency and an impaired endocrine response to stress (Jacobson et al. 2000 Mugha et al. 1995). [Pg.123]

Alicyclobacillus acidocaldarius SC amino acid sequence (amino acids 376 and 377 of the DDTAV motif) are also essential for enzyme activity [59]. These residues are located in the large central cavity of the dimeric enzyme [55]. Interestingly, targeted mutations that convert the DDTAV motif of SC to DCTAE (the corresponding OSC motif) result in a change in substrate specificity from squalene to 2,3-oxidosqualene [61]. [Pg.41]
